Job Summary
This temporary position is located in Roanoke Rapids, NC, within the Department of Health and Human Services.
The role involves working with families and providers to develop Functional Individualized Family Service Plans and coordinate multidisciplinary teams.
Candidates must have a Bachelor's degree in a relevant field and two to three years of professional experience working with the target population.
